Rocky Mount man dies in Giles County crash

Virginia State PoliceFrom Virginia State Police

At 2:33 a.m. on Saturday (Feb. 11), Virginia State Police responded to a single-vehicle crash on Route 460 a half-mile west of Route 61.

A 1998 Chevrolet Prizm was traveling west on Route 460 at a high rate of speed when it ran off the right side of the road, struck a ditch and overturned. Due to the impact of the crash, the vehicle then ran off the left side of the road, struck the guardrail and proceeded down the hillside. The vehicle came to rest on the shoulder of the eastbound lanes of Route 460.

The driver, Rebel R. Hodges, 35, of Rocky Mount, Va., died at the scene. He was not wearing a seatbelt and was ejected from the vehicle.

A passenger, Shaddai B. Boyer, 33, of Martinsville, Va., was transported for treatment of serious injuries. She was wearing a seatbelt.

Prior to the crash, the vehicle was being pursued by the Giles County Sheriff’s Office. No law enforcement vehicle made contact with the Chevrolet.

The crash remains under investigation.
